@sowhatsupeirik
@sowhatsupeirik 4 ай бұрын
In regards to vacation, most Nordic countries it's actually legally required that employees take their vacations, as the employer can get serious legal trouble/fines if they don't. Most people get 4-5 weeks a year, and it's encouraged to take 3 weeks back to back in summer during June/July which is called "common vacation" or similarly named in each country.

@wonderingsanna
@wonderingsanna 4 ай бұрын
Hi Keltie! About massage benefits from you emplyer in Sweden. Most people get about 3000 sek/year in "health benefit" and you can choose what to do with that money, tho what you choose must be on the ok list. You can choose to buy massage or a gym membership, PT-hours, classes at a yoga shala, runningshoes, a laughing class aso. the last few years also tickets to the theater since cultural experiences is also concidered as health beneficial. My partner allways choose to put his money to classic swedish massage and gets about 5 sessions a year "for free" . As a freelancer I don´t get any health benefits from work...
